Resumen:
Acoustic methods have been proved as powerful tools formeasuring the concentration and size of suspended particulate matter (SPM) inaquatic environments predominantly composed of non-cohesive sandy sediments andwith the predominance of steady flows. However, if flocculation occurs andflows are unsteady, interpretation of the acoustic observations is harder. Toprovide a solution to the complex characterization of the suspended particlesin estuarine systems, in this study two acoustic Doppler current profilers(ADCP), working at different frequencies, are simultaneously employed to obtainthe concentration and size distributions of SPM throughout selected transversalsections of a stratified estuary under quiet meteorological conditions and withlow river discharge. The intensity of the ADCPs backscatter signal is calibratedwith LISST-25X measurements. The information obtained in-situ with hightemporal and spatial resolutions is combined with aspects of the estuarinecirculation to give a global description of the dynamical behaviour of SPM.
